  • If you are looking for a more budget-friendly option, the Singer Futura XL-550 is a great choice. This machine offers a wide range of features including 215 built-in stitches, 125 built-in embroidery designs, and a maximum embroidery size of 10” x 6”. The Singer Futura XL-550 also comes with a USB port for easy design transfer, automatic needle threader, and programmable needle up/down. With its affordable price point and versatility, this machine is perfect for crafters who want to explore the world of computerized sewing and embroidery without breaking the bank.

  • In addition to a powerful motor, a sewing machine for thick canvas should also have a heavy-duty needle. Canvas fabrics can be tough to pierce, so using a needle specifically designed for heavy materials is essential. Look for a machine that comes with heavy-duty needles or that is compatible with needles designed for thick fabrics.

  • Another critical factor influencing pricing is the level of automation. Fully automated sewing machines, which can perform tasks from start to finish without any human intervention, are at the higher end of the price spectrum. These machines are equipped with cutting-edge technology, such as computer programming and artificial intelligence, enabling them to adjust their operations based on the fabric type and design complexity. While the investment might be substantial, the time-saving benefits and increased production capabilities can justify the higher cost for many businesses.
